This session examines how lifecycle modeling and public perspectives can enhance evidence for health decision-making. Presentations cover life-cycle economic modeling of a tumor-agnostic precision oncology therapy with conditional authorization, public views on modifiers of cost-effectiveness thresholds, and applying a total system value framework to quantify the burden of metabolic liver disease in the US, and assessing the lifecycle value of highly specialized technologies and advanced therapy medicinal products in England.
